Tasks and Qualifications:
Key Responsibilities:
- Ensure the solution meets the technical requirements of a material-handling project and is carried out within cost and time scale constraints.
- Interpret design input information (including mechanical design and data lists) to produce control system designs.
- Production of all associated documentation including, but not limited to, design calculations, design specifications, operation and maintenance manuals, and test specifications.
- Design and production of electrical layouts and schematic drawings using appropriate CAD tools.
- Procurement of electrical equipment including control panels and field devices.
- Liaising with suppliers on technical matters.
- Travel to customer sites to support the commercial team with new enquiries and conduct site surveys as part of the design process.
